772Construction and commissioning of RCC flat slab Over Head Service Reservoir of following capacity and staging including all material and labour charges as per the Scope of work and Technical Specification, consisting of the following main activities: -
773a) Topographic survey, preparation of site contour plan, conducting SBC testand its approval from departmentbefore construction. Submission and approval of concrete mix design and water quality test report for water to be used in construction. b) Excavation in all types of soil, PCC below foundation, all RCC Work, Plinth protection all around the structure including all material, labour, shuttering, scaffolding etc.c) OHSR shall be provided with adequate plinth protection all around the structure in a width starting from edge of structure at GL and extending at least up to 1.0m beyond the edge of outer most projection of OHSR. The plinth protection shall consist of 150mm thick PCC in M-15 grade concrete laid over 150mm thick layer of compacted soil.d) Providing and applying two coats of food grade epoxy paint on the inside surface roof slab, and 600 mm height of the vertical wall.e) Successfully hydro test and water tightness test as per I.S. code.f) Providing and applying three coats of anti-carbonation paint on the top surface of the roof slab.g) Providing and applying three coats of cement-based paint on the external surface of the container, balcony, cone wall, columns & beams etc.h) Providing and fixing SS-304 ventilator, SS 304 manhole frame and cover and SS-304 ladder from top Slab to bottom Slab inside container. i) Providing and fixing of MS section ladder from the last landing to balcony and MS ladder with safety cage from balcony to top slab.
774j) Providing and fixing water level indicator (float type).k) Providing and fixing of hand railing all around the balcony, roof and staircase, consisting of 25mm diameter Class-B GI pipe in two rows and 1000 mm high, 50X50X6mm angle iron vertical post at a maximum spacing of 1500mm centres.l) All MS parts to be painted with two coats of the enamel paint over the primer coat of red oxide.m) Providing and fixing of 150mm wide PVC water bar for the construction joints in the container (vertical wall & cone wall).n) Providing one Aluminium portable ladder of appropriate length to access first landing (3.5 to 4.5m above GL) from ground.o) Lighting arrestor consisting of providing and fixing of 2 Nos.of chemical earthing and connecting it to the conical cover of SS ventilator with two separate GI strips of 50mmX3mmp) CI/DI puddle collar shall be fixed in the bottom/slab for connecting inlet, outlet, overflow and washout pipe of the reservoir.q) Painting the name of the scheme and other details on the reservoir, and any other work related to structure as per the directions of Engineer-in- Charge, Technical Specification and Scope of Work.r) Inlet, outlet, overflow, washout pipes and valves are not included in this work, provision for the same shall be taken separately.

1969Construction of pump house and boundary wall
1970Construction of Pump house of required size suitable for installation of maximum 4 no. monoblock pump sets as per approved GA drawing, scope of work and technical specification complete work in all respect including electrical works for lighting and fans, rain water drainage. The plinth area of pump house shall be area of measurement.
1971Construction of boundary wall of Brick/ stone masonary as per enclosed GA drawing, scope of work and technical specifications complete work in all respect. Brief details of boundary wall parameter is as below:1. Depth of foundation- 900 mm.2. PCC in M-10, width -900 mm and thickness 100 mm,3. Stone masonary in CM: 1:6 section of foundation above PCC,600 mm (W )x 450 mm (D) and 450 mm (W) x 450 mm (D) 4. Superstructure work: Stone masonary in CM: 1:6, W-300, height-1650 mm,/ Brick work in CM: 1:6 W-230 mm, height- 1650 mm.5. Cement mortar pointing on Stone masonary and cement mortar plaster 20 mm thick on brick masonary in CM 1:6.6. Expansion joint shall be on every 30 mtr.7. On top of wall there shall be CC Coping 75 mm thick (1:2:4) shall be provided.8. Pillar for main gate 350x350 mm in size is part of boundary wall.9. Cement paint of approved colour in 3 coat shall be done.
